Sobiek, T. Ferrow. The committee reviewed next year's headcount plan in detail. Engineering requests twelve additional roles; Operations requests five, contingent on the Drellport facility expansion. Finance flagged that salary inflation assumptions of 4.2% may be conservative. Quellan asked each lead to resubmit justifications with attrition-adjusted figures by month-end. Contractor conversions will be assessed separately. Final numbers go to the budget committee next quarter. The following note is restricted to finance recipients only.

confidential, kahog-bawif: The northern region missed its Pramir quota by 20.0 percent last quarter. Casaxek Freight plans to lower the Fraion list price by 41.5 percent in December. The finance team signed off on a budget of $236.4 million for Project Druius. The renewal with Fenysix Partners closes at $91.3 million a year, 2.1 percent below the last contract.

Handover — Reception, Kessler House

Mira, quick note before your shift: the landlord, Brindlemoor Estates, is running a site audit Thursday morning. Two assessors will arrive around 09:00 and need escorting to the plant room and the third-floor riser cupboards. Keep the visitor log tidy — they will check it. Tomas from Facilities is the point of contact on the day. The riser cupboards are kept locked, so use the pass below to open them.

badge for yahif-bahaf: bdg-XUBUM-7

Subject: Handover — Gatecount release duties

Hey, welcome to the Gatecount turnstile counter project. Releases go out Thursdays; build the firmware bundle, bump the version, and push to the stadium fleet via the usual pipeline. Nothing exotic, just don't skip the smoke test. You'll need the deploy key, which is this one.

release key, kagag-taweg: bky4_VgyJ